Ingredients You’ll Need
- 2 large boneless skinless chicken breasts: This lean protein is the star of the dish, providing a tender texture when cooked perfectly.
- 1 tbsp olive oil: This adds moisture and helps the spices adhere while giving the chicken a rich flavor.
- 1 tsp paprika: Paprika adds a lovely smoky flavor and color to the chicken.
- 1 tsp garlic powder: This enhances the umami and aromatic properties of your chicken.
- 1 tsp onion powder: A great way to add depth without the mess of fresh onions.
- ½ tsp ground cumin: This spice adds warmth and earthiness that complements the other flavors beautifully.
- ½ tsp ground coriander: A hint of citrusy flavor that brightens the spices.
- ¼ tsp cayenne pepper: If you enjoy a little heat, this will provide a delightful kick without being overpowering.
- ¾ tsp kosher salt: Balance the flavors and enhance the taste of the chicken.
- ½ tsp black pepper: A staple for seasoning that rounds out the flavors.
How to Make Air Fryer Chicken Breast
Prep the Chicken: Start by patting the chicken breasts dry with paper towels. This is crucial for achieving that crispy exterior. Lightly score the top in a crisscross pattern to allow the seasoning to penetrate deeply.
Season the Chicken: In a small bowl, combine pa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, ground cumin, ground coriander, cayenne pepper, kosher salt, and black pepper. Generously season the chicken on both sides and drizzle olive oil over the top, using your hands to rub it evenly across the surface.
Preheat the Air Fryer: Set your air fryer to preheat at 375°F (190°C) if your model requires it. This initial step helps in cooking the chicken evenly and quickly.
Air Fry the Chicken: Place the seasoned chicken breasts in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Cook for 10 minutes, then gently flip the chicken and cook for an additional 6 to 10 minutes. You want to ensure the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) for safe consumption.
Rest the Chicken: Once cooked, remove the chicken breasts from the air fryer and let them rest for 5 minutes before slicing. This resting time allows the juices to redistribute, ensuring each bite remains wonderfully tender.
Storing & Reheating
To keep your leftover Air Fryer Chicken Breast,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Ensure that it cools to room temperature before sealing it. For longer storage, you can freeze the chicken in a freezer-safe bag for up to 3 months. When you’re ready to enjoy it, simply reheat in the air fryer or the o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 10 minutes to refresh its texture and flavor. Keep in mind the chicken may dry out slightly, so a splash of olive oil or a dip in sauce can help restore its juiciness.

Chef’s Helpful Tips
- Avoid overcooking!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ature, ensuring it’s cooked through but still juicy.
- Let your chicken come to room temperature for about 15-20 minutes before cooking for more even heat distribution.
- Experiment with different spice blends based on your preference—Italian herbs, lemon pepper, or even a bit of barbecue rub can transform the flavor.
- If your air fryer is crowded, cook the chicken in batches instead of stacking them, which allows for better air circulation and crisping.
- For added moisture, you can marinate the chicken in the seasoning mixture mixed with olive oil for 30 minutes before cooking.
